Based on our analysis of NIST CSF 2.0 coverage, core features, integrations, company size fit, here is our conclusion:
SMB and mid-market teams protecting AWS applications without dedicated WAF expertise should use Cloudbric Managed Rules; the vendor's continuous threat intelligence updates and logic-based detection engine handle OWASP Top 10 and API threats without requiring deep rule tuning. The tool scores notably on Continuous Monitoring and Platform Security under NIST CSF 2.0, meaning you get working detection and prevention out of the box rather than months of rule customization. Skip this if you need visibility into post-exploitation activity or response orchestration; Cloudbric prioritizes blocking at the perimeter, not hunting what got past it.
Myra Security Security as a Service Platform
SMBs and mid-market companies absorbing DDoS attacks without dedicated infrastructure will benefit most from Myra Security Security as a Service Platform's cloud-delivered mitigation; you offload the detection and blocking work entirely rather than bolting defenses onto legacy on-premises systems. The platform covers both Layer 3/4 volumetric floods and Layer 7 application attacks, and its GDPR-native design means EU-based buyers avoid the compliance friction of US-only vendors. Skip this if your threat model centers on advanced persistent threat hunting or you need deep forensics post-incident; Myra prioritizes real-time deflection over investigative depth.
